Paver Flooring Installation in Sacramento, CA
Paver flooring installation provides a durable and attractive surface solution for various outdoor spaces around residential properties. This service covers projects such as patios, walkways, driveways, pool decks, and outdoor entertaining areas. Homeowners typically seek paver installation to enhance curb appeal, create functional outdoor living areas, or replace worn or damaged surfaces. Understanding the different types of pavers, including concrete, brick, and natural stone, as well as the layout patterns and maintenance requirements, helps property owners make informed decisions about their project.
Before requesting paver installation services, property owners should consider factors like the intended use of the space, local climate conditions, and the overall design aesthetic. It’s also helpful to understand the necessary preparation work, such as ground leveling and base installation, to ensure a long-lasting result. Clarifying project scope, preferred materials, and budget expectations can contribute to a smooth installation process and a finished surface that complements the property’s landscape and architecture.

Paver Flooring Installation Questions
What types of surfaces are suitable for paver flooring? Paver flooring can be installed on a variety of surfaces, including concrete, compacted soil, and existing patios, providing a durable and attractive finish.
Are paver installations appropriate for outdoor spaces? Yes, pavers are commonly used for patios, walkways, driveways, and outdoor entertainment areas due to their weather resistance and aesthetic appeal.
What are common materials used for paver flooring? Pavers are typically made from concrete, brick, or natural stone, each offering different textures and styles to match property designs.
What should property owners consider before installing paver flooring? It's important to assess the area’s drainage, base preparation, and desired design to ensure a long-lasting and visually appealing installation.
